We’re looking for confident, conversational, and friendly individuals to host our relaxed in-person singles events in Newcastle. As a Single & Mingle Event host, you’re there to ensure everyone has a fun, safe, and relaxed experience.
Here’s what you’ll get up to during a typical shift:
- Ensure the space is conducive to mingling
- Set up the event
- Confirm details of the event perk (e.g. free drink) with the venue
- Welcome & check-in all attendees
- Introduce any ice-breaker activities
- Sort name stickers for everyone
- Help people to mingle and get talking
- Inform guests about our Connection Request Service
- Pack down the event
The pay is Β£15 per hour. A typical shift is 3 hours.
